S. 2262 (109th)

A bill to provide that pay may not be disbursed to Members of Congress after October 1 of any fiscal year in which all appropriations acts are not passed by Congress, and for other purposes.

Summary

Prohibits the Secretary of the Senate and the Chief Administrative Officer (CAO) of the House of Representatives from disbursing net pay to any Member of Congress for any pay period, beginning as of the first day of any fiscal year (October 1), if Congress has not passed all final appropriations acts necessary to provide appropriations for the entirety of that fiscal year. Requires disbursement of all net pay after all such final appropriation acts have been passed.
